What drives blockchain project cost

  • Contract complexity: A vanilla ERC-20 is a weekend. A multi-tranche vesting contract with role-based admin, pausability and upgrade proxies is six weeks.
  • Audit depth: A peer review by your own team is free. A formal audit by Hacken, CertiK, OpenZeppelin or Trail of Bits starts at $15K and scales with lines of code.
  • Chain choice: Ethereum L1 = expensive gas, maximum credibility. Base, Arbitrum, Polygon zkEVM, Optimism = 90%+ cheaper, fast finality, EVM-compatible.
  • Off-chain plumbing: The dApp UI, indexer (The Graph, Goldsky), oracle integration (Chainlink), fiat on/off-ramps, KYC — usually 60% of the total budget.

Typical engagement shapes

Smart contract MVP ($8K–$25K): ERC-20 or ERC-721, staking or vesting, full Hardhat/Foundry test suite, Slither + Mythril static analysis, deployment scripts for L2. Delivered in 3–5 weeks.

Full dApp ($25K–$80K): All of the above plus a React/Next.js front end, wallet connect (RainbowKit, Wagmi, Reown), subgraph for read queries, admin dashboard, and integration with a payment processor or fiat ramp. 8–14 weeks.

Tokenisation / RWA platform ($60K–$200K): KYC/AML flows (Sumsub, Persona), institutional custody (Fireblocks, BitGo), compliance whitelisting in the contract, transfer restrictions, dividend/coupon distribution logic, regulator-ready reporting. 4–6 months.

Why audits are non-negotiable

Bridge exploits, reentrancy attacks and signature replay bugs have drained billions from unaudited protocols. An audit is not a marketing checkbox — it is the only way an institutional partner, exchange, or insurer will touch your contract. Budget 15–25% of build cost for audit and remediation. We recommend two passes: an internal audit by a second engineer, then an external audit by an independent firm before mainnet.

L2 is the default in 2026

Unless you genuinely need Ethereum L1 settlement, deploy to Base, Arbitrum, Polygon zkEVM or Optimism. Gas costs drop from $10–$50 per transaction to a few cents, UX is near-instant, and the same Solidity code compiles unchanged. For consumer apps and gaming, L2 or appchain (Avalanche subnet, Polygon CDK) is the only sane choice.

Red flags when hiring a blockchain vendor

  • No public GitHub with deployed verified contracts.
  • No mention of testing framework (Hardhat, Foundry, Brownie).
  • "Audit included by our own team" — that is not an audit.
  • Hardcoded private keys or .env files committed to repos in their portfolio.
  • No experience deploying to mainnet or handling real TVL.
